Awards
The Ladies of IMANI have received numerous citations and awards. They include:
. 2007 Karen Dean/Manekin Subcontractor’s Charity Award
. 2004 -2007 Orr Elementary Volunteer Recognition
. 2004 Volunteers of the Year Award - National Center for Children and Family
. 2003 Volunteer Award - National Center for Children and Family
. 2003 & 1994 - Washington Post Recognition
. 2003 - Orr Elementary School Volunteer Award
. 2002 - Abe Pollin Community Service Award
. 2002 - Salute to Volunteers Award - DCPS
. 1997 through 2000 - Martha's Table Certificate of Appreciation
. 1996 - Washington, DC Board of Education Ward 7 Citation
. 1993 - Washington Association of Black Journalist Community Service Award
. 1992 - The Pittsburgher's of Washington, DC Community Service Award

The Ladies of IMANI (not affiliated with The IMANI Temple or any of its affiliations)is a non-profit 501(c) (3) organization of professional women from the Baltimore, Virginia and Washington Metropolitan area. Founded by Stacie Lee-Banks in 1989, the Ladies of IMANI mission is to make a positive impact in the Washington Metropolitan area by sponsoring a variety of community based programs.
